Step into the "Mother Church of Country Music" at Ryman Auditorium, a hallowed 130-year-old stage where legends like Johnny Cash performed and bluegrass was born. Music lovers and history buffs will cherish its church-like ambiance, near-perfect acoustics, and the chance to walk the iconic oak stage.

Centennial Park in Nashville is a 132-acre historic oasis featuring the iconic full-scale Parthenon replica, serene Lake Watauga, and vibrant cultural events like Musicians Corner, making it perfect for history buffs, nature lovers, and families seeking outdoor recreation and art. Over 3 million visitors annually enjoy its walking trails, sunken gardens, dog park, and sand volleyball courts in this beloved West End landmark[1][5].
Discover the "Smithsonian of country music" with over 2.5 million artifacts, from rhinestone costumes to historic recordings, in Nashville's iconic bass-clef-shaped museum. Perfect for country music fans and curious visitors alike, this self-guided experience offers a vibrant journey through the genre's past and present.
Cheekwood is a stunning 55-acre historic estate in Nashville featuring 13 distinct gardens, a grand Georgian mansion, and an art museum, offering a unique blend of nature, history, and culture. Perfect for families, art lovers, and nature enthusiasts, it’s a peaceful escape where visitors can wander woodland sculpture trails, explore specialty gardens, and enjoy seasonal festivals like Holiday Lights.
Honky Tonk Highway is Nashville’s electric stretch of Lower Broadway where free live country music pumps from bars daily from 10 a.m. to 3 a.m., no cover charge required. Music lovers, tourists, and anyone craving authentic Nashville nightlife will enjoy this nonstop, sidewalk-filling soundtrack of guitars, boots, and laughter.
Tootsie's Orchid Lounge is a world-famous, no-cover honky-tonk behind the Ryman Auditorium where nightly live performances on three stages have launched country legends like Patsy Cline and Taylor Swift. Country music fans, history buffs, and anyone seeking authentic Nashville nightlife will love this historic venue where the music truly began.
